摘要
设计了基于MSP430单片机的具有温度压力补偿功能的气体涡轮流量计,介绍了该系统的硬件电路和程序设计。以MSP430F149单片机为处理芯片,有效降低了系统的功耗,该系统采用高性能的温度压力传感器进行温度压力补偿,确保了系统的精度,同时温度压力传感器等器件均采用低功耗器件进一步降低了系统功耗。
Gas turbine flowmeter based on MSP430 MCU with temperature and pressure compensation function is desinged.the system's hardware circuit and program design is introduced.The MSP430F149 is the microcontroller of the system,effectively reducing the system,s power consumption.High quality temperature and pressure sensors are used to conduct temperature and pressure compensation,then the accuracy of the system is ensured,and the use of low-power devices system such as the temperature and pressure sensors makes a further reduction of the system power consumption.
